MySQL和.net控制台应用程序

时间:2014-08-03 21:59:20

标签: c# mysql asp.net console-application

我做了什么

我想在控制台应用程序(.NET)中进行基本查询 当我在ASP.net上的aspx页面上执行此操作时。它工作得很好。 (100%相同的代码,相同的2包括)

有什么想法吗?

  1. http://dev.mysql.com/downloads/connector/net,包括mysql.data和mysql.web
  2. 下面添加了代码
  3. 它在Connection.Open();
  4. 上崩溃

    相同的代码在asp.net aspx页面中运行良好。

    代码:

    string connstring = "";
    string dataBase = "RollerCoaster";
    string dataSource = "108.60.212.33";
    string userID = "Mark";
    string password = "------";
    connstring = "Data source=" + dataSource + ";Database=" + dataBase + ";Port = 3307" + ";UserID= " + userID + ";Password=" + password;
    
    MySqlConnection connection = new MySqlConnection(connstring);
    MySqlCommand command = new MySqlCommand("select id from reportedcoaster", connection);
    command.Connection.Open();
    

    - >崩溃“MySql.Data.dll中发生了'System.Net.Sockets.SocketException'类型未处理的异常

    附加信息:系统在尝试使用调用“

    中的指针参数时检测到无效指针地址

0 个答案:

没有答案